Transaction 679210e5622652188ec3cac8144379560f988d5b8bf9071ea754037277080942
1 Input
1 Output
-
679210e5622652188ec3cac8144379560f988d5b8bf9071ea754037277080942:0
- value
- 25000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a37a4c2c8f11cbe01a68433d8d70e7926f3204e OP_EQUAL
- address
- 3BNeD4b9664U4hPaPPvPuQeQU3csRwo4dy